Thrilled to see the pub of this wonderful book, feat. my new essay “Illusions, of Necessity”: Paul Sharits’ Quantum Affinities," in which I offer one of the first attempts to apply quantum theory to the study of experimental film via A. Michelson's writing + the works of Sharits.

Join us Nov 14+15 for our final shows of the 2025 season—EMPIRE (Phil Solomon, 2012)! 7pm, free.
A response to Andy Warhol’s 8-hour portrait of the Empire State Building, Solomon spent weeks playing Grand Theft Auto IV (“Liberty City”) to attain a similar vantage point.
